About Diggers Rest

Diggers Rest is a rapidly growing rural locality within the City of Hume, situated approximately 35 kilometres north-west of Melbourne's CBD on the city's outer fringe. The suburb's population more than doubled between 2016 and 2021 — from 2,763 to 5,669 residents — reflecting the broader expansion of Melbourne's north-western growth corridor. With a median age of 33 and a household income of $1,991 per week, the suburb attracts young families and professionals seeking more space at an accessible price point.

Spread across a large 67.75 square kilometre area at an elevation of 226 metres, Diggers Rest retains a semi-rural character with open paddocks and newer residential estates side by side. The suburb is notably multicultural, with strong Indian, Italian, Filipino, and Maltese communities contributing to its social fabric. Diggers Rest railway station provides direct rail access to Melbourne's CBD, making it a practical choice for commuters, while the nearby Sunbury town centre offers everyday retail and services.

Diggers Rest falls under postcode 3427 and is governed by Hume Council (LGA). For state elections, residents vote in the Sunbury (Western Metropolitan) electorate.
